* To clean the face and remove makeup, follow the suggested method.
- Wash your hands thoroughly. Put a little oil mixture in the palm of your hand and apply on dry, not pre-cleansed face.
- Massage the oil on your face in circular motions for a few minutes.
- Soak a clean towel in warm water and then squeeze it.
- Place the warm towel on your face and rub gently until cool. This opens the pores and removes the oil.
- Repeat the process if necessary.
- Finally, rinse your face with cold water so that the pores can close again.
Alternatively, put a small amount of oil on a cotton ball and cleanse your face without rinsing it.

The natural chamomile of HOLOMON Organic Herbs is collected in the months March – April during its full bloom at an altitude of 315m. The selection of herbs is based on their stage of development. We always collect those parts of the plant that are suitable for the creation of our products, but without inactivating its growth.
Holomon Chamomile Oil comes from the immersion of fresh chamomile flowers (organically grown) in extra virgin olive oil (low acidity). It is prepared with the traditional slow method, as it takes almost two months to complete the extraction of the oil. 100% Natural product. Properties
Chamomile contains beneficial ingredients such as flavonoids, coumarins, tannins and mucins. It is known for its antibacterial, anti-inflammatory, analgesic, antiseptic and antispasmodic properties. Suitable for cleansing the face, acne, dry skin, itching, redness, eczema and skin irritations. Ideal for nappy rash. Used to strengthen and lighten the hair. Relieves neuralgia, rheumatic and muscle aches. It also helps with colic in babies by massaging their abdomen.
